: In Nyquist plot,
• When plot does not intersect the negative real axis
then phase cross over frequency is infinity and Gain
margin of the system also become infinity dB.
• When plot intersect negative real axis between 0 and
(–1, j0) then gain margin of the system greater than
0 dB and system is stable.
• When plot intersect the (–1, j0) point then gain
margin is 0 dB and system is marginally stable.
• When plot encloses the (–1, j0) point then gain
margin is less than 0 dB and system is unstable.
